The video revisits integration, focusing on double and triple integrals. It explains how to compute double integrals to find volumes under surfaces and discusses the flexibility in choosing integration order. The video provides examples of integration over rectangular and curved domains, emphasizing the importance of setting correct bounds. It also touches on triple integrals and the concept of hyper volumes in higher dimensions.
